Qt
Internal/Contributor docs for the Qt SDK. <b>Note:</b> These are NOT official API docs; those are found <a href='https://doc.qt.io/'>here</a>.
Loading...
Searching...
No Matches
QMenuPrivate::QMenuScroller Struct Reference

#include <qmenu_p.h>

+ Collaboration diagram for QMenuPrivate::QMenuScroller:

Public Types

enum  ScrollLocation { ScrollStay , ScrollBottom , ScrollTop , ScrollCenter }
 
enum  ScrollDirection { ScrollNone =0 , ScrollUp =0x01 , ScrollDown =0x02 }
 

Public Member Functions

 QMenuScroller ()
 
 ~QMenuScroller ()
 

Public Attributes

int scrollOffset = 0
 
QBasicTimer scrollTimer
 
quint8 scrollFlags = ScrollNone
 
quint8 scrollDirection = ScrollNone
 

Detailed Description

Definition at line 373 of file qmenu_p.h.

Member Enumeration Documentation

◆ ScrollDirection

Enumerator
ScrollNone 
ScrollUp 
ScrollDown 

Definition at line 375 of file qmenu_p.h.

◆ ScrollLocation

Enumerator
ScrollStay 
ScrollBottom 
ScrollTop 
ScrollCenter 

Definition at line 374 of file qmenu_p.h.

Constructor & Destructor Documentation

◆ QMenuScroller()

QMenuPrivate::QMenuScroller::QMenuScroller ( )
inline

Definition at line 381 of file qmenu_p.h.

◆ ~QMenuScroller()

QMenuPrivate::QMenuScroller::~QMenuScroller ( )
inline

Definition at line 382 of file qmenu_p.h.

Member Data Documentation

◆ scrollDirection

quint8 QMenuPrivate::QMenuScroller::scrollDirection = ScrollNone

Definition at line 379 of file qmenu_p.h.

◆ scrollFlags

quint8 QMenuPrivate::QMenuScroller::scrollFlags = ScrollNone

Definition at line 378 of file qmenu_p.h.

Referenced by QMenu::changeEvent(), and QMenuPrivate::init().

◆ scrollOffset

int QMenuPrivate::QMenuScroller::scrollOffset = 0

Definition at line 376 of file qmenu_p.h.

◆ scrollTimer

QBasicTimer QMenuPrivate::QMenuScroller::scrollTimer

Definition at line 377 of file qmenu_p.h.


The documentation for this struct was generated from the following file: